Nocera, Inc., alongside its subsidiary companies, specializes in the engineering and production of terrestrial recirculating aquaculture systems (RAS) for fish cultivation across Taiwan. The firm also undertakes the establishment, oversight, and ongoing operation of diverse aquafarming facilities. Furthermore, Nocera offers expert advisory services, technology knowledge transfer, and comprehensive project management solutions to both emerging and established enterprises within the aquaculture industry. The company was founded in 2014 and maintains its principal offices in New Taipei City, Taiwan.
Nocera Clears Every Open Nasdaq Listing Matter With Stockholders' Equity of $5.4 Million - More Than Double the Required Minimum - and Turns Full Attention to Acquisitions
Nocera received confirmation from Nasdaq that it has regained compliance with the stockholders' equity requirement, closing a non-compliance matter initiated in April.
The company reported stockholders' equity of $5.4 million for the quarter ended June 30, 2026, exceeding the $2.5 million minimum threshold without requiring a timeline extension.
With all listing matters resolved, management stated it will shift its full attention to executing its holding company strategy and recent acquisitions in AI and energy optimization.
